Acute kidney injury (also called acute renal failure) means that your kidneys have suddenly stopped working. Your kidneys remove waste products and help balance water and salt and other minerals (electrolytes) in your blood. When your kidneys stop working, waste products, fluids, and electrolytes build up in your body. Most kidney disease is caused by diabetes or high blood pressure, conditions that can run in families. If you are a family member of someone who has diabetes, high blood pressure or kidney disease, it is a good idea to ask your doctor to check your blood pressure, blood sugar and kidney function at your next checkup.Chronic kidney disease is the slow loss of kidney function over time. The main job of the kidneys is to remove wastes and excess water from the body. Chronic kidney disease (CKD) slowly gets worse over months or years. you may not notice any symptoms for some time.
